Why local experience matters when circuits misbehave
Between warmth, moisture, and tornado period, electrical systems in Baton Rouge work hard. Summer season lots stretch panels. Mid-day storms rattle service masts and meter containers. Lightning takes its share of routers, garage openers, and low-voltage transformers. In older communities near Mid City and Garden Area, you'll discover decades-old panels, some with light weight aluminum branch circuits that demand special ports and approaches. Class from the 1990s and 2000s often run huge a/c devices and pool equipment from panels that are minimal for today's plug-in life.

A local electrician in Baton Rouge understands those patterns. They recognize the city-parish permitting peculiarities, which utility teams to coordinate with when the service drop is damaged, and the length of time a parts run will actually take on a Friday mid-day. That experience saves time and lowers uncertainty, particularly in an emergency.
What certifies as an electrical emergency situation, and what can wait
A flicker that accompanies your a/c kicking on might be a minor voltage drop or a weak breaker. A burning scent at an outlet is various, and it does not bargain. Electrical emergency situations are about warm, arcing, and subjected conductors, not simply darkness.

Common emergency situations that ask for an emergency electrician in Baton Rouge include a major breaker that will not reset, visible arcing or stimulating, duplicated tripping of a GFCI in damp locations, a warm or stained outlet, a humming panel, a partial power loss impacting one side of your house, and a storm-damaged service riser or meter base. Business residential or commercial properties add a layer: failed cooking area circuits throughout service, tripped https://marcovxmn051.cavandoragh.org/from-flicker-to-repair-finding-the-best-accredited-electrician-in-baton-rouge-for-any-type-of-emergency https://marcovxmn051.cavandoragh.org/from-flicker-to-repair-finding-the-best-accredited-electrician-in-baton-rouge-for-any-type-of-emergency three-phase breakers on refrigeration, or a panel fault in a data wardrobe. When doubtful, deal with heat, smoke, and reoccuring trips as instant problems.
A brief playbook for the initial minutes
When something starts smoking or popping, the clock matters. The ideal relocations buy you safety and security and keep damage from compounding.
If you scent shedding or see smoke, shut off the influenced gadget and unplug it if risk-free. Then reduced power at the major breaker. If there is visible fire, evacuate and call 911 before anything else. If a breaker maintains stumbling quickly, do not keep resetting it. There is a fault that requires diagnosis. If power is out on half the house or lights go uncommonly dark and bright, call the energy initially to look for a dropped leg. After that call a certified electrician in Baton Rouge. Keep kids and family pets far from the panel and any kind of damp locations. Do not touch a damp panel or appliance. Take clear images of the issue before anyone begins work, specifically for insurance coverage. File damaged gadgets and any kind of burnt wiring.
Those couple of steps are commonly the difference in between a quick, included repair work and a much longer, much more expensive one.

Licenses, allows, and that supervises what
In Louisiana, electrical work is regulated at both the state and local levels. For contractor licensing, the Louisiana State Licensing Board for Specialists supervises classifications for electric work. A licensed electrician in Baton Rouge doing household or industrial job must have the ability to produce a state-issued permit number that you can look up. Neighborhood authorizations for lots of installations, including service upgrades, brand-new circuits in particular locations, and panel replacements, are managed by the City-Parish permitting office. It is typical for the professional to pull the permit and prepare any needed inspections.

Alarm systems, fire systems, and specific specialized low-voltage job may layer in oversight from the State Fire Marshal or various other firms. If you are adding a standby generator with an automatic transfer switch, expect both electrical and, sometimes, gas inspections, and sychronisation with the energy for service shutdowns and meter pulls. Do not be timid about asking who will manage each action and how long each step usually takes. A Baton Rouge electrician that does this regularly will have a realistic timeline.

Residential facts: from half a century old panels to smart homes
Homes around Baton Rouge run the range. On one road you could discover a 1960s cattle ranch with an initial split-bus panel, and a couple of doors down a brand-new build with 2 200 amp panels, a Tesla charger, and a pool subpanel. The best residential electrician in Baton Rouge values both worlds.

Older homes may have cloth-sheathed cable with weak insulation. You can not simply bend and cram those conductors into a brand-new tool without danger. In some houses from the late 1960s and early 1970s, light weight aluminum branch circuits need particular CO/ALR rated devices or unique adapters to link into copper pigtails. I have actually seen a lot of warm outlets where an inexperienced hand made use of the wrong adapter paste or fell short to torque properly.

On the newer side, arc-fault and ground-fault security interact with high-frequency tons like LED motorists and variable-speed a/c devices. A hassle trip might be a sign of a compatibility or wiring issue, not a defective breaker. A cautious Baton Rouge electrician will test and, if required, reroute circuits to match security demands without gutting your panel.

Common household tasks that take advantage of a seasoned eye consist of solution upgrades to 200 amps when including a second HVAC system, EV battery charger circuits that consider panel capability and billing routines, whole-home surge protection to tame tornado spikes, and generator transfer switches sized to stay clear of straining throughout peak air conditioning and food preparation tons. In a city where summer tornados will come, that last factor is not academic.
Commercial needs: cooking areas, facilities, and continuous uptime
Restaurants, clinics, and tiny industrial spaces around Baton Rouge have a different pressure profile. Down time costs cash by the min. The ideal business electrician in Baton Rouge treats your breaker panel and your menu as parts of the same system.

Kitchens stack warmth tons. Two ovens, a fryer bank, a high-efficiency dishwashing machine, and an ice equipment can push a lightly developed service past its convenience zone. If your hood followers share a circuit with prep cooler receptacles, you are one call away from a frantic Saturday evening. I have actually seen back-of-house panels peppered with tandem breakers feeding cords snaked through pass-throughs. That is a code problem and a fire threat. A business electrician who recognizes the rhythm of dining establishment solution will certainly propose organized upgrades, maybe beginning with specialized circuits for refrigeration and a subpanel to clean up the tangle.

Clinics and tiny labs near campus bring delicate gear and rigorous uptime requirements. Tidy power issues. Line conditioning, proper bonding, and separation of receptacle kinds lower nuisance faults and information loss. For offices with web server wardrobes, an accredited electrician that understands UPS sizing, air flow, and tons tracking can stop a waterfall of problems prior to it starts.

Emergency action differs in industrial settings too. An emergency situation electrician in Baton Rouge that works commercial accounts will certainly frequently keep a parts supply specific to your website, like the precise make and ranking of your contactors or electric motor starters. That insight reduces outages.
Troubleshooting that conserves time and parts
Efficient medical diagnosis is half the work. Knowledgeable electricians prevent parts-cannon repair work. They start with what altered. Existed a recent tornado, improvement, or device switch? They gauge at the service, at the panel, then downstream. A partial interruption may show 120 volts on one leg and a weak, unstable 60 to 80 volts on the various other, pointing to a loosened neutral at the solution head or meter base. That is frequently an utility call, not a property owner expense.

Repeated GFCI journeys in a restroom could map back to a bootleg neutral on a shared circuit. The fix is not just a new gadget however a circuit modification back at the panel. A buzzing cooking area light can be a bad ballast in an older fluorescent fixture, or a loose wirenut home heating up in a jampacked box. The meter, the thermometer, and your nose are devices. A good Baton Rouge electrician utilizes all three.

Safety upgrades that quietly do hefty lifting
The best day to think of your electric system is the day prior to it bites you. Three upgrades deliver outsized safety gains in our region.

First, whole-home rise security at the panel. It does not make you invincible, yet it takes the edge off the spikes that kill boards in fridges, cooling and heating systems, and routers. Couple it with point-of-use surge strips at sensitive electronics.

Second, contemporary GFCI and AFCI protection in the areas the current code suggests. If your home predates several of the more recent needs, targeted retrofits in kitchens, bathrooms, laundry, and bed rooms increase the safety and security flooring swiftly. I have actually enjoyed a properly installed GFCI journey on a wet store vac conserve a garage from much worse.

Third, a transfer button or interlock kit for generator use. Backfeeding a home with a clothes dryer receptacle without a transfer mechanism risks lineworker lives and your tools. A domestic electrician in Baton Rouge can size and set up the appropriate equipment, after that reveal you just how to operate it safely.

A Baton Rouge case documents: quick illustrations from the field
A Mid City cottage with a warm living-room outlet. The house owner noticed a faint plastic odor. We found a room heater connected into an economical multi-tap. The receptacle had warm damages. The circuit shared a neutral with one more run, both connected poorly with an old wirenut. We replaced the device with a tamper-resistant receptacle, remedied the common neutral at the panel with a two-pole breaker to tie the hots, and measured tons under typical usage. The warmth remained where it belonged, in the heater's element.

A Perkins Roadway restaurant losing a cooler intermittently. The personnel thought a negative compressor. The genuine culprit was a loosened neutral on a common receptacle circuit behind the cook line. Under heavy evening lots, voltage drooped and the cooler controller faulted. We mounted a dedicated circuit with a securing receptacle, repaired the neutral course, and logged voltage over a week. No more false alarms, and the Friday rush remained cold.

A country home including an EV charger and a 2nd heat pump. The panel was a 150 amp design currently near capacity. Rather than a wholesale service upgrade during top summer season, we organized it. Initially, we added a lots monitoring device for the EV circuit to bill off-peak and strangle when the heatpump ran. Then in shoulder season we upgraded the service and panel to 200 amps, pulling a license and coordinating the cutover. That saved a perspiring day without a/c and spread costs.

Keeping your home or organization prepared for the next storm
The Gulf does not work on our routines. A little prep work gives your system breathing space. Tag your panel with clear, specific circuit names. If a breaker journeys in the evening, you wish to find it fast. Store a small kit with flashlight, outlet tester, spare batteries, and your electrician's number precisely the panel door. Cut trees away from service declines. Think about an upkeep browse through prior to peak summer season to check terminations, tidy panel interiors, and test GFCIs and AFCIs. For organizations, log your critical circuits and examination generators and transfer switches under load at least once a year, preferably before June.
